About Conway Elementary
Conway Elementary is a public elementary school in Escondido, CA, part of the Escondido Union. The school serves approximately 537 students in grades Kindergarten – 6th with a student-teacher ratio of 17.9:1.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 8.2/10, placing it in the 89.6th percentile among CA schools — an above average rating overall.
Students demonstrate 35% proficiency in math, 4 points below the state average and 35% in reading/language arts, 10 points below the state average. The school scores particularly well in student growth (8.8/10). Located in a neighborhood with a median household income of $86,106, where 24%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
The school is situated in a large suburban setting.

Math proficiency has remained stable from 34% (2019) to 34.06% (2024). Reading/ELA proficiency has improved from 32% (2019) to 34.31% (2024).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Conway Elementary has a median household income of $86,106. It is a community where 24%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$665,900, with a median rent of $1,884/month. The area has a poverty rate of 11.9%. The average commute for residents is 30 minutes.
